Minutes of NHBUG Meeting – 08 January  2019.

This Meeting was held at  Letchworth Council Offices, Gernon Rd. Meeting started at 14:00, chaired by Marilyn Kirkland.


Approx. 10 members attended. Also attending were: Councillors Fiona Hill, Tony Hunter, Steve Jarvis, Ian Mantle,  Jean Green (Royston), Vera Swallow (Royston), and  Guy Brigden (HCC)
Apologies received from: Councillor Paul Marment, Edna Fox.

Edna Fox has stepped down from the role of Vice-Chair. We would like to thank her for her support. The post will be filled at the next AGM.

Matters Arising from last minutes.
All these matters arising to be updated to website shortly.
Spelling mistakes on place names will be corrected.
The 610 Saturday service only runs Luton – Potters Bar on Saturdays (not Cockfosters as stated). Cockfoster and Enfield service is Mon-Fri only.
Members’ attention has been drawn to the consultation wrt Trumpington Park and Ride. Cllr Harrison gave an update on the proposals including the possibility of adding a small multi-storey car park (1 under + 2 over) or a car park off the M11to joint the two sites up, with a new area for airport buses. No decision yet finalised.
Concern continues for Pirton residents about the impact of the big new development there.
Guy Brigden said the council were waiting on Herts Highways to update the road arrangements before bus service alterations could be finalised.
Scanning machines have appeared on the 53 bus. It will be interesting to note any changes in recorded usage, as there was a suggestion that in the past not all journeys have been recorded.

Bus services
Several issues were discussed including:
The bus stop in Penn Way, Letchworth has suffered two separate attacks of vandalism which means there is no shelter from wind. A smell of gas was reported at the stop and contractors are currently investigating.
[
Update 21/01/2019 - both these issues now fixed ]
Attention was drawn to the NHDC District Local Plan, which requires all large development schemes, requires consideration of public transport requirements. Two major schemes are coming before the Planning Committee next Wednesday (16
th Jan.).
The Health Shuttle service to Lister hospital has now, sadly, been discontinued.
There is a transport consultation taking place for Stevenage. Details on the web (Search: Stevenage  future planning transport consultation).
